looking through of files , noticed have "photos library" (34 gb) , "iphoto library" (43 gb).

can tell me going on here?

1. why have "photos" , "iphoto" separate? shouldn't "photos library?"

2. why there ~9 gb difference between 2 libraries? there easy way rectify this? or perhaps has "photos library" deleted bunch of duplicates?

when first upgraded yosemite, , photos app added, iphoto library imported automatically photos. both library files kept. see iphoto library has not been updated (and date on iphoto library file around time first updated photos.
if don't ever use iphoto now, safely delete iphoto library. did copy iphoto library external volume, safety backup. delete iphoto library file user folder, 43 gb of space back. suspect never miss whatever file adjustment took place during import photos. import have left behind files use features no longer available in photos, , of may have been intermediate edits photos doesn't need, or can't use. database layout used substantially different, , might account of space difference, of parts not imported, because not used in photos @ all.
prune out originals old iphoto library file (there's folder of originals in file, named "masters"), keep those, , rid of rest of file. else, used photos, have been brought across photos library @ time of original import.
